What is Mehendi?

Mehendi is a form of body art that involves the application of a paste made from the powdered leaves of the henna plant. Once applied, the paste leaves a temporary stain on the skin, which ranges in color from reddish-brown to dark brown, depending on various factors such as skin type, quality of henna, and duration of application.

Importance of Mehendi in Different Cultures

Mehendi holds a significant place in various cultures, especially in South Asia and the Middle East. It is often used during weddings, festivals, and other celebrations. Some key cultural aspects include:

  • In Indian weddings, mehendi is applied to the bride and her close relatives as a symbol of love and prosperity.
  • In some cultures, it is believed that the darker the mehendi stain, the stronger the bond of love between the couple.
  • During festivals like Eid and Diwali, mehendi is applied as a form of celebration and adornment.

Best Simple Mehendi Designs

Floral Designs

Floral mehendi designs are timeless and elegant. They are perfect for any occasion and can be customized to suit your style. Here are some popular floral designs:

  • Simple Rose Design: A single rose with delicate leaves can be a beautiful addition to your mehendi.
  • Lotus Pattern: The lotus is a symbol of purity and beauty; a simple lotus design can look stunning on your hands.
  • Daisy Motif: Small daisies scattered across the fingers create a fresh and youthful look.

Geometric Designs

Geometric designs are modern and chic. They are ideal for those who prefer a minimalist approach. Some popular geometric designs include:

  • Diagonal Lines: Simple diagonal lines can create an elegant look on the palms.
  • Triangles and Shapes: Incorporating triangles and shapes can add a contemporary touch to your mehendi.
  • Dots and Circles: Small dots and circles can be used to create intricate patterns that are easy to apply.

Traditional Designs

Traditional mehendi designs are rich in culture and history. These designs often feature intricate patterns and motifs. Some traditional designs include:

  • Peacock Design: The peacock is a symbol of grace and beauty; this design is perfect for weddings.
  • Mandala Patterns: Mandalas are circular designs that symbolize unity and harmony.
  • Bridal Mehendi: Bridal mehendi often includes detailed designs covering the hands and feet.

Modern Designs

Modern mehendi designs incorporate contemporary elements, making them unique and stylish. Some trendy modern designs are:

  • Minimalist Lines: Thin lines and minimalistic patterns are gaining popularity among young women.
  • Symbols and Initials: Adding personal symbols or initials can make your mehendi special.
  • Negative Space Designs: Using the skin as a part of the design creates a striking contrast.

Tips for Applying Mehendi

Applying mehendi can be a fun and creative process. Here are some tips to ensure a successful application:

  • Choose quality henna powder for the best color and longevity.
  • Mix henna with lemon juice and sugar to create a smooth paste.
  • Practice on paper or a friend's hand before applying on yourself.
  • Use a cone for precise application, similar to piping in baking.
  • Allow the mehendi to dry for at least 2-3 hours for a darker stain.

Mehendi Aftercare

Proper aftercare is essential for achieving a rich and long-lasting mehendi stain. Here are some aftercare tips:

  • Avoid water contact for the first 24 hours after application.
  • Moisturize the area with natural oils like coconut or olive oil.
  • Keep the mehendi covered with a cloth or plastic wrap to prevent smudging.
